How does location impact the cost of building a storage facility?

Location dramatically impacts the cost of building a storage facility through land acquisition expenses, material and labor costs influenced by regional economies, and varying permitting and regulatory fees. Prime locations with high visibility and accessibility command premium land prices, while areas with stringent building codes or unionized labor forces will see construction expenses escalate. Furthermore, the availability of local resources and proximity to suppliers significantly affects transportation costs of materials.

Location's impact on land costs is perhaps the most significant driver. Highly desirable areas near major roads or population centers will have much higher property values than rural or less accessible locations. This means the upfront investment in the land itself can vary drastically. Beyond land, local economic conditions play a vital role. Areas experiencing a construction boom will likely face higher labor rates due to increased demand for skilled workers, and material costs might also be inflated due to supply chain constraints or increased competition. Permitting and regulatory hurdles, which vary widely depending on the municipality and state, add another layer of complexity. Some locations require extensive environmental impact assessments, historical preservation reviews, or complex zoning approvals, all of which can translate to increased expenses and project delays. Furthermore, impact fees levied by local governments to offset the burden of new development on infrastructure like roads and utilities can vary dramatically and add significantly to the overall cost. Proximity to suppliers and available transportation networks influences the cost of materials like steel, concrete, and roofing. Longer distances mean higher transportation costs, impacting the bottom line.

What are the typical construction materials used and their price ranges?

The construction of storage facilities commonly utilizes a blend of cost-effective and durable materials, primarily focusing on metal and concrete. Metal, particularly pre-engineered steel, is favored for the framing and exterior walls due to its speed of erection and competitive pricing. Concrete is the staple for the foundation and flooring, valued for its strength and resistance to wear and tear. The price ranges for these materials fluctuate based on market conditions and geographic location, but generally fall within predictable bounds.

Expanding on this, the pre-engineered steel building (PEB) system is the most popular choice for the storage units themselves. A PEB involves designing and manufacturing the entire building off-site and then assembling it on the foundation. This accelerates construction time and lowers labor costs. While specific steel prices vary wildly, expect to spend roughly $6-$12 per square foot for the erected steel structure, excluding foundation and interior build-out. The foundation, typically a concrete slab, will add another $4-$8 per square foot depending on thickness and reinforcement needed. Other materials such as insulation, roofing (often metal), doors, and security features will contribute to the overall cost. Beyond the primary steel and concrete elements, ancillary materials are crucial. Roll-up doors, the standard for individual storage units, can range from $500 to $1500 per door depending on size and features. Insulation, impacting climate control and energy efficiency, can vary from simple fiberglass batts to more sophisticated spray foam, adding $1-$4 per square foot. Landscaping, fencing, and security systems are further considerations that significantly influence the final budget. The overall selection and quality of these materials will ultimately define the long-term durability, functionality, and market appeal of the storage facility.

What size units should I build to maximize profitability?

There's no one-size-fits-all answer, as the optimal unit mix depends heavily on local market demand, demographics, competitor offerings, and your specific construction costs. However, a common and often profitable strategy is to focus on a blend of smaller (5x5 to 5x10) and medium-sized (10x10 to 10x20) units, supplemented by a smaller number of larger units (10x30 or larger) to cater to diverse needs.

The rationale behind this approach lies in balancing occupancy rates and rental income. Smaller and medium-sized units tend to have higher occupancy rates due to their affordability and suitability for a wider range of customers, such as apartment dwellers storing seasonal items or small businesses keeping inventory. These units provide a stable base income. Offering larger units allows you to capture customers with more substantial storage needs (moving households, storing vehicles, etc.), commanding higher rental rates, although occupancy might be slightly lower. A well-diversified unit mix allows you to cater to a broader customer base and mitigate the risk of relying too heavily on a single unit size. Ultimately, thorough market research is crucial. Analyze the existing storage facilities in your area: What unit sizes are they offering? What are their occupancy rates? What are their rental rates? Talk to potential customers: What size unit would they need? How much are they willing to pay? This data will help you identify unmet demand and tailor your unit mix to maximize profitability in your specific location. Consider the construction costs associated with different unit sizes as well. While larger units generate more revenue per unit, they also cost more to build. A careful cost-benefit analysis will help you determine the most profitable unit mix for your project.

Are there any hidden costs I should consider in the construction budget?

Yes, beyond the obvious materials and labor, numerous hidden costs can significantly impact your storage facility construction budget. Failing to account for these can lead to financial strain and project delays. Thorough due diligence and contingency planning are critical to managing these potential expenses.

Here are some often overlooked expenses that can quickly inflate the budget: Site preparation, including demolition, clearing, grading, and soil stabilization, can be far more extensive and costly than initially anticipated, especially if unforeseen issues like buried debris or unstable ground are discovered. Permitting and inspection fees vary significantly depending on location and project scope and are essential for legal compliance. Architectural and engineering fees should include not just design work but also revisions, site visits, and ongoing consultation. Landscaping and exterior finishes, while seemingly minor, contribute to curb appeal and long-term maintenance. Furthermore, consider the impact of potential delays. Weather-related disruptions, material price fluctuations, and labor shortages can push timelines back and increase costs. Financing costs, including interest on construction loans, can add up significantly, especially if the project experiences delays. Finally, do not neglect insurance costs, which cover liability, property damage, and worker's compensation throughout the construction phase. A comprehensive risk assessment and appropriate insurance coverage are crucial to protect your investment.

How much does it cost to add security features like cameras and gates?

The cost of adding security features like cameras and gates to a storage facility can range dramatically, from a few thousand dollars for a basic setup to upwards of $50,000 or more for a comprehensive, high-tech system. The final cost hinges on the number of units, the desired level of security, the complexity of the gate system, camera quality, and whether you opt for professional installation and monitoring.

For camera systems, expect to pay between $100 and $500 per camera, depending on resolution, features (like night vision and pan-tilt-zoom), and whether they are wired or wireless. Running wires for a wired system can add significantly to the installation cost, while wireless systems require reliable internet connectivity and may be more vulnerable to interference. Cloud storage for video footage will also incur monthly fees. Furthermore, consider the costs associated with a central monitoring station and software. More sophisticated camera systems with analytics, such as license plate recognition or motion detection, will command a premium price.

Gate systems similarly vary widely in price. A simple manual gate might cost a few hundred dollars to install, while an automatic gate with keypad entry, proximity card readers, or intercom systems can easily run into the thousands. Factors impacting gate costs include the size and type of gate, the access control system used, and the complexity of the installation. A professionally installed and monitored gate system offers a higher level of security but comes with ongoing maintenance and service fees. Adding features like automated alerts or remote control capabilities will also increase the overall expense.

What are the permitting and legal fees associated with building?

Permitting and legal fees for building a storage facility can range significantly, typically falling between 1% to 5% of the total construction cost. This encompasses various expenses like zoning permits, building permits, environmental impact assessments (if required), connection fees for utilities, and legal fees for contract reviews, easement negotiations, and potential zoning variances. The actual amount depends heavily on the location, the size and complexity of the project, and local regulations.

Beyond the general percentage, understanding the breakdown is crucial. Zoning permits ensure your project complies with local land use regulations and can involve application fees, public hearings, and potential revisions to your plans. Building permits, on the other hand, cover inspections and approvals related to structural integrity, electrical, plumbing, and mechanical systems. These fees are often calculated based on the project's valuation. Furthermore, depending on the property's location and the proposed construction's impact, environmental assessments may be required, adding significantly to the cost. Legal fees arise from various aspects. A real estate attorney will be needed to review contracts with contractors, suppliers, and potentially even tenants. They may also handle negotiations related to property rights, easements (access rights across neighboring properties), and resolving any disputes that may arise during the construction process. If your project requires a zoning variance (an exception to existing zoning regulations), the legal fees associated with preparing the application and representing you at hearings can be substantial. It's prudent to consult with local authorities and experienced legal professionals early in the planning stages to get a realistic estimate of these often-overlooked expenses.

What's the expected ROI timeframe for a new storage facility build?

The expected ROI timeframe for a new self-storage facility typically ranges from 5 to 10 years, but this can vary significantly based on factors such as location, market demand, development costs, operational efficiency, and financing terms.

Achieving a faster ROI depends heavily on thorough market research and planning. Identifying an underserved market with high demand and limited existing competition is crucial. Controlling development costs through efficient design, value engineering, and strategic contractor selection will also contribute to quicker profitability. Aggressive marketing and leasing strategies are necessary to achieve high occupancy rates quickly after opening. Moreover, securing favorable financing terms with lower interest rates and longer repayment periods can significantly improve cash flow and accelerate the return on investment.

Conversely, the ROI timeframe can be extended by unexpected construction delays, cost overruns, slower-than-anticipated lease-up rates, or increased competition in the area. Poor management, inadequate maintenance, or failure to adapt to changing customer needs can also negatively impact profitability. Therefore, proactive management, continuous monitoring of market conditions, and a commitment to providing excellent customer service are essential for maximizing the return on investment and achieving the desired ROI timeframe.
